It drives a single external transistor and includes frequency control, with switching up to 500 kHz. The controller operates from a 10 V to 30 V supply and delivers a maximum duty cycle of 48%, which limits the off-time for transformer reset in flyback converters. The 48% duty-cycle ceiling is the key parametric difference from the UC3842 family (which runs to 96%). In a flyback, the off-time must be long enough to reset the transformer core; 48% ensures the core resets every cycle without saturating. If your design needs more than 48% on-time, this part won't fit — you'd look at the UC3842 or a different controller. Switching up to 500 kHz lets you shrink the transformer and output filter, but the gate-drive losses and snubber design get tighter above 200 kHz.
